Barsalogho attack: The government invites the Burkinabè to stay united

The government on Sunday invited the Burkinabè to remain united behind the Fighting Forces, the day after a cowardly terrorist attack which devastated the commune of Barsalgho in the Center-North region. 'More than ever, the people of Burkina Faso, the worthy sons and daughters, must remain united and united around our defense and security forces to thwart the evil designs of these hordes of terrorists, orchestrated or manipulated with the sole aim of benefiting us. enslave and further weaken our country,' declared Rimtalba Jean Emmanuel Ouédraogo. According to the Minister of State, Minister of Communication, Culture, Arts and Tourism, the objective stated by the cowardly and barbaric terrorists was to cause as many civilian victims as possible. Mr. Ouédraogo, who spoke on Sunday at Kaya hospital, said that most of the victims were women, children and the elderly. The minister and government spokesperson, accompanied by the ministers in charge of Security, Mahamadou Sana, of Health, Jean-Claude Kargougou and the Chief of Staff of the Armed Forces, Brigadier General Célestin Simporé, declared that he was came with a government delegation to demonstrate the solidarity of the President of Faso, Captain Ibrahim Traoré, towards those injured in the terrorist attack. 'It is (also) a message of support and recognition to the health workers mobilized since the first moments. We assure you of adequate care for all the injured in order to save lives,' the minister underlined. Rimtalba Jean Emmanuel Ouédraogo also expressed his firm conviction that the Burkinabè will succeed in defeating the terrorists. Source: Burkina Information Agency
